RESEARCH WORKSHOP

Advanced Database Searching for Health

The Advanced Database Searching workshop focuses on searching specific databases like CINAHL, Medline and PSYCHinfo by using M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). This session will focus on systematic searching that you can use for your scoping/umbrella/rapid/systematic reviews.
